Identifying Your Skin Tone

Skin tone essentially refers to the surface color of your skin and is generally categorized into fair, light, medium, tan, dark, and deep. However, the real secret sauce lies in understanding your undertone, which is the subtle hue beneath the surface. Undertones are typically warm (yellow, golden, peachy), cool (pink, red, bluish), or neutral (a mix of both). Figuring out your undertone will help you select makeup that harmonizes with your complexion rather than clashes with it.

One of the easiest ways to determine your undertone is by looking at the veins on your wrist in natural light. If your veins appear blue or purple, you likely have cool undertones. If they appear green, you probably have warm undertones. If you can't quite tell or see a mix of both, you might have neutral undertones. Another trick is to consider how your skin reacts to the sun. Do you tend to burn easily, or do you tan? Burning suggests cool undertones, while tanning indicates warm undertones.

Knowing your skin tone and undertone allows you to choose foundation, concealer, and other base products that blend seamlessly into your skin. For example, someone with fair skin and cool undertones might look for foundations with pink or rosy hues, while someone with medium skin and warm undertones might opt for foundations with golden or yellow hues. This foundational knowledge will make a huge difference in achieving a flawless and natural-looking makeup application.

Recognizing Your Skin Type

Next up, let’s talk about skin types. Your skin type refers to the overall condition and behavior of your skin, and it generally falls into five categories: normal, dry, oily, combination, and sensitive. Each skin type has its own characteristics and requires specific skincare and makeup considerations. Understanding your skin type will help you choose products that work with your skin, not against it.

  • Normal Skin: Normal skin is well-balanced, neither too oily nor too dry. It usually has small pores, good circulation, and a smooth texture. If you have normal skin, you’re pretty lucky! You can experiment with a wide range of makeup products, but it’s still important to maintain a good skincare routine to keep your skin healthy and happy.

  • Dry Skin: Dry skin lacks moisture, often feeling tight, flaky, or rough. It may also be prone to irritation and fine lines. If you have dry skin, you’ll want to focus on hydrating products. Look for creamy or liquid foundations, moisturizing primers, and avoid powders that can further dry out your skin. Hydrating skincare is just as important, so incorporate moisturizers, serums, and facial oils into your daily routine.

  • Oily Skin: Oily skin produces excess sebum, leading to a shiny appearance, enlarged pores, and a tendency for breakouts. If you have oily skin, you’ll want to use oil-free and non-comedogenic products that won’t clog your pores. Mattifying primers, powder foundations, and blotting papers can help control shine. Regular cleansing and exfoliation are also crucial for managing oily skin.

  • Combination Skin: Combination skin is a mix of both oily and dry areas, typically with an oily T-zone (forehead, nose, and chin) and dry cheeks. This skin type requires a balanced approach, using different products for different areas. You might need to use a mattifying product on your T-zone and a hydrating product on your cheeks. Multi-masking, where you use different masks for different areas of your face, can also be beneficial.

  • Sensitive Skin: Sensitive skin is easily irritated by certain ingredients, fragrances, or environmental factors. It may react with redness, itching, or burning sensations. If you have sensitive skin, you’ll want to choose hypoallergenic and fragrance-free products with minimal ingredients. Patch-testing new products is a must to avoid adverse reactions. Gentle cleansers, soothing serums, and calming moisturizers are your best friends.

Knowing your skin type is essential for selecting the right makeup formulations. For instance, if you have oily skin, you’ll want to steer clear of heavy, oil-based products that can make you look even shinier. Instead, opt for lightweight, oil-free, and matte formulas. Conversely, if you have dry skin, you’ll benefit from hydrating, creamy products that provide moisture and a dewy finish. Choosing the right products for your skin type will not only enhance your makeup look but also promote the overall health and comfort of your skin.

Natural Makeup

Natural makeup is all about enhancing your features in a subtle, understated way. It’s the “no-makeup makeup” look that makes you look effortlessly polished. The goal is to create a fresh, radiant complexion without looking like you’re wearing a lot of makeup. This style is perfect for everyday wear, whether you're heading to work, running errands, or meeting friends for brunch.

The key to natural makeup is to focus on a few essential products. Start with a lightweight foundation or tinted moisturizer to even out your skin tone. Concealer can be used to cover any blemishes or dark circles. A touch of cream blush on the cheeks will give you a healthy, rosy glow. For the eyes, a neutral eyeshadow palette with shades like beige, taupe, and light brown can add subtle definition. A coat or two of mascara will open up your eyes without looking too dramatic. Finish with a tinted lip balm or a nude lipstick for a natural-looking pout.

Natural makeup is versatile and suits almost everyone. It’s especially great for those who prefer a low-maintenance routine or who want to let their natural beauty shine through. The best part? It’s quick and easy to achieve, making it ideal for busy mornings. This style emphasizes healthy, glowing skin, so don’t forget to prioritize your skincare routine. Hydrated and well-cared-for skin is the perfect canvas for natural makeup.

Glam Makeup

On the other end of the spectrum, we have glam makeup. Glam makeup is all about making a statement and embracing drama and boldness. This style is perfect for special occasions, parties, or any time you want to turn heads and feel extra glamorous. Think bold eyeshadow looks, sculpted cheekbones, and a perfect pout.

To achieve a glam look, you’ll typically need a few more products than you would for natural makeup. Start with a full-coverage foundation for a flawless base. Concealer, contour, and highlighter are essential for sculpting and defining your features. For the eyes, you can experiment with bold eyeshadow colors, glitter, winged eyeliner, and false lashes. Don’t be afraid to go for a smoky eye or a vibrant pop of color. A bold lip is another hallmark of glam makeup, whether it’s a classic red, a deep berry, or a trendy nude. Setting spray is crucial to keep your makeup in place all night long.

Glam makeup is all about creativity and self-expression. It’s a chance to play with different colors and techniques and push the boundaries of your makeup skills. While glam makeup can take more time and effort to apply, the results are definitely worth it if you love a dramatic and polished look. This style is perfect for making a statement and feeling like a star.

Minimalist Makeup

If you're someone who loves a less-is-more approach, minimalist makeup might be your perfect style. Minimalist makeup focuses on using a few key products to enhance your features while maintaining a fresh, clean look. It’s about celebrating your natural beauty and letting your skin shine through. This style is ideal for those who prefer a low-maintenance routine or who want to achieve a polished look without feeling too made-up.

The key to minimalist makeup is to streamline your routine and focus on multi-tasking products. A tinted moisturizer or BB cream can provide light coverage while hydrating your skin. A cream blush can add a touch of color to your cheeks and lips. A brow gel can groom and define your eyebrows without looking too harsh. A swipe of mascara can open up your eyes. And that might be all you need! The goal is to enhance your features in a subtle way without looking like you’re wearing a lot of makeup.

Minimalist makeup is perfect for everyday wear and is especially great for those who have healthy, glowing skin that they want to show off. It’s also a fantastic option for travel or for those times when you want to look put-together without spending a lot of time on your makeup routine. This style emphasizes simplicity and efficiency, making it a practical and stylish choice.

Edgy Makeup

For those who love to push boundaries and make a bold statement, edgy makeup is the way to go. Edgy makeup is all about experimenting with unconventional colors, textures, and techniques to create a look that’s unique and daring. This style is perfect for expressing your individuality and standing out from the crowd.

Edgy makeup can encompass a wide range of looks, from graphic eyeliner and bold eyeshadow colors to dark lips and dramatic contouring. It’s about taking risks and breaking the rules of traditional makeup. You might experiment with neon eyeliners, glitter eyeshadows, or even face paint. Dark, vampy lip colors like black, purple, or deep red are also hallmarks of edgy makeup. The key is to have fun and let your creativity shine through.

Edgy makeup is all about self-expression and confidence. It’s a way to showcase your personality and make a statement without saying a word. While edgy makeup might not be suitable for every occasion, it’s perfect for parties, concerts, or any time you want to unleash your inner rebel. This style celebrates individuality and encourages you to embrace your unique style.

Matching Makeup to Your Daily Activities

Consider your daily routine. Are you a busy professional who needs a polished look for the office? Or are you a student who prefers a more casual vibe for classes and campus life? Maybe you're a stay-at-home parent who wants a quick and easy routine for everyday wear. Your daily activities will heavily influence the type of makeup that's practical and suitable for you.

If you work in a corporate environment, you might lean towards a classic and professional makeup style. This could involve a natural-looking foundation, subtle eyeshadows, a touch of blush, and a neutral lipstick. The goal is to look polished and put-together without being too distracting. On the other hand, if you work in a more creative or casual setting, you might have more freedom to experiment with bolder colors and trends.

For students or those with a more relaxed lifestyle, a minimalist or natural makeup style might be ideal. A tinted moisturizer, a swipe of mascara, and a tinted lip balm can be enough to enhance your features without requiring a lot of time or effort. This style is perfect for those who want to look fresh and radiant without spending hours in front of the mirror.

If you're active or spend a lot of time outdoors, you might prefer a lightweight, long-wearing makeup that can withstand sweat and humidity. Waterproof mascara, a long-lasting foundation, and a lip stain can be great options. Don’t forget to use sunscreen to protect your skin from the sun’s harmful rays. Remember, skincare is just as important as makeup!
